Groups Intervene to Ensure Piping Plover Survival
The Southern Environmental Law Center, Defenders of Wildlife, and the National Audubon Society stepped in to defend the U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service’s designation of portions of Cape Hatteras National Seashore and Pea Island National Wildlife Refuge as critical habitat for wintering piping plovers. The piping plover is a federally-listed threatened species that depends on these areas for nesting, migration, and wintering habitat. The Fish & Wildlife Service faces a lawsuit by a consortium of off-road vehicle enthusiast groups and two North Carolina counties seeking to dismiss the designations.
